Abigail Clark

F, b. circa 1641, d. before 2 May 1727
     Abigail married Samuel Beardsley, son of William Beardsley and Mary Harvey, before 8 March 1663/64 in New Haven County, Connecticut. On this day, Abigail, wife of Samuel Beardsley was treated by John Winthrop Jr.1 Abigail's husband, Samuel, died on 24 December 1706 in Bridgeport, Fairfield County, Connecticut, leaving her a widow; John Beardsley, Jr. and Jonathan Wakelee were appointed Administrators of Samuel of Stratford 10 April 1707. Abigail departed this life before 2 May 1727 in Bridgeport, Fairfield County, Connecticut. [RFS:Estate] estate records are located. Her estate was distributed on 2 May 1727.
